How to conjugate coser in Subjunctive Past Perfect in Spanish

coser
to sew
regular verb

Coser means to join, fasten, or repair fabric or other materials with a needle and thread. It is commonly used in the context of sewing or mending clothes and textiles.

How to conjugate coser in Subjunctive Past Perfect

El Pretérito Pluscuamperfecto de Subjuntivo - used to speak about hypothetical situations in the past

Subjunctive Past Perfect Conjugations

PronounConjugation
Yo
hubiera cosido
hubieras cosido
Él / Ella / Usted
hubiera cosido
Nosotros / Nosotras
hubiéramos cosido
Vosotros / Vosotras
hubierais cosido
Ellos / Ellas / Ustedes
hubieran cosido
